Department (% appnt): |
Computer Science |
Date: |
May 2016 |
1. Name: |
Kale, Laxmikant V. |
Birth Date: |
5/3/1955 |
Citizenship: |
United States |
2. Present Academic Rank: |
Professor |
3. Tenure Status: |
AA |
4. Administrative Title: |
Award
Name |
NCR Award of
Excellence, 1989 |
C. W. Gear
Outstanding Junior Faculty Award, Department of Computer Science, UIUC,
1990 |
ONR Young
Investigator (1990-93). |
Award
Name |
Citation |
Date
Awarded |
Gordon Bell
Award finalist (runners up), Supercomputing 2000 |
|
|
Gordon Bell
Award, Supercomputing 2002 |
NAMD:
Biomolecular Simulation on Thousands of Processors |
November
2002 |
Best Poster
award, Supercomputing 2002 |
Faucets:
Efficient Resource Allocation on the Computational Grid |
November
2002 |
IEEE
Fellow |
For development
of parallel programming techniques. |
November
2010 |
HPCC Challenge
Class 2 Award, Supercomputing 2011 |
Best
Performance: Programming Environment: Charm++ |
November
2011 |
IEEE Sidney
Fernbach Award |
"For
outstanding contributions to the development of widely used parallel software
for large biomolecular systems simulation" |
November
2012 |
HPC Challenge
Class 2 Competition Finalist, Supercomputing 2012 |
Finalist:
Programming Environment: Charm++ |
November
2012 |
Full
website URL |
Text for
link |
http://charm.cs.illinois.edu/~kale/ |
Prof.
L.V. Kale |
FACTUAL INFORMATION
List publications in print or accepted, with authors' names ordered the
way they appear on the publications. Provide inclusive page numbers for papers
in proceedings and journals. Follow the outline given below for the
organization of the list of publications. Within each category place items in
chronological order.
(*) has undergone stringent editorial review by peers
(**) invited and carries with it prestige and recognition
(s) based on work as a student
(w) co-authored with students you supervise
(!) represents most important contribution of the past decade
(P) derived from PhD thesis
(D) co-authored with post-docs
Title |
Conference |
Location |
Year |
URL |
Keynote
address |
CITA Workshop on
Computational Astrophysics |
Toronto |
2001 |
|
Scaling to New
Heights |
Workshop on
scalability |
Pittsburgh
Supercomputing Center |
2002 |
|
Open Source
Software in Microscopic Simulations |
Organized by
CECAM (European Center for Atomic and Molecular Computations) |
Lyon,
France |
2002 |
|
The
Virtualization Approach to Parallel Programming |
LACSI Symposium
"State of the Field" |
|
2002 |
|
Molecular
Simulations on Parallel Machines via Faucets, a Grid Scheduler |
Mardi Gras
Conference: Experiments and Simulations at the Nano-Bio Interface and
Frontiers of Grid Computing |
Baton Rouge,
LA |
2003 |
|
Processor
Virtualization in Parallel Computing |
|
Ohio State
University |
2003 |
|
Charm++, AMPI
and the unstructured mesh framework |
workshop on New
Paradigms for developing Petascaleable codes |
Pittsburgh
Supercomputing Center |
|
|
Performance
Degradation in the Presence of Subnormal Floating-Point Values |
OSIHPA
Workshop |
PACT'05 |
2005 |
|
Keynote address,
"Raising the Level of Abstraction in Parallel Programming" |
SIAM PP06 |
San
Francisco |
2006 |
|
Handling OS
Interference Via Migratable Message-Driven Objects |
Minisymposia on
Runtime Performance Variability on Modern HPC Platforms, SIAM PP06 |
San
Francisco |
2006 |
|
Large-Scale
Parallel Molecular Dynamics Simulations of Biomolecules |
Phillips
Minisymposium on Ultrascale Atomistic Simulations, SIAM PP06 |
San Francisco |
2006 |
|
Scalable
Parallel Unstructured Meshing in ParFUM |
Minisymposium on
Parallel Dynamic Data Management Infrastructures for Scientific &
Engineering Applications |
|
|
|
Keynote
address |
SBAC-PAD
2007 |
Gramado,
Brazil |
2007 |
|
Simplifying
Parallel Programming with Non-complete Deterministic Languages |
Workshop on
Architectures and Compilers for Multithreading |
IIT Kanpur |
2007 |
http://www.cse.iitk.ac.in/users/mtworkshop07/program.html |
Some Essential
Techniques for Developing Efficient Peta Scale Applications |
SciDAC
2008 |
Seattle,
Washington |
2008 |
|
The Excitement
in Parallel Computing |
Keynote Address,
HiPC 2008 |
Bangalore,
India |
2008 |
|
Scalable Fault
Tolerance Schemes Using Adaptive Runtime Support |
2009 National
HPC Workshop on Resilience |
Arlington,
VA |
2009 |
|
Object-based
Over-Decomposition can enable powerful Fault Tolerance Schemes |
Dagstuhl Seminar
09191 |
Dagstuhl,
Germany |
2009 |
|
Automated
Mapping of Regular Communication Graphs on Mesh Interconnects |
HiPC 2010 |
Goa, India |
2010 |
|
A Study of
Memory-Aware Scheduling in Message Driven Parallel Programs |
HiPC 2010 |
Goa, India |
2010 |
|
Techniques for
effective Petascale Application Development based on adaptive runtime
systems |
AICS
Workshop |
Kobe,
Japan |
2011 |
|
Composable and
Modular Exascale Programming Models with Intelligent Runtime Systems: To
Virtualize or Nor?! Of Course, Virtualize |
Advanced
Scientific Computing Research (ASCR) |
Los Angeles,
CA |
2011 |
http://science.energy.gov/ascr/research/computer-science/programming-challenges-workshop/talks/ |
HPC Runtime
System Software |
Supercomputing
2011 |
Seattle WA |
2011 |
|
Composable and
Modular Exascale Programming Models with Intelligent Runtime Systems. |
Math and Science
Division, Argonne National Laboratory |
Argonne,
IL |
2011 |
|
Controlling Core
Temperatures and Saving Energy with an Adaptive Runtime System |
Illinois-Intel
Parallelism Center (I2PC) Distinguished Speaker Series |
Urbana, IL |
2011 |
http://illinois.edu/calendar/detail/3849?eventId=10724296&calMin=201211&cal=20111013&skinId=6233 |
Performance
Issues and Techniques in Scalable Parallel Programming |
Centre for
Development of Advanced Computing (C-DAC) |
Pune India |
2012 |
|
Essential Techniques
for Developing Efficient Petascale+ Applications |
Indian Institute
of Science |
Bangalore,
India |
2012 |
http://calendar.iisc.ernet.in/abstract.php?mid=MID10007 |
Composable and
Modular Exascale Programming Models with Intelligent Runtime Systems |
Sandia
Labs |
Albuquerque
NM |
2012 |
|
Keynote:
Expressing concurrency within and across objects in Charm++) |
CnC 2012 : The
fourth annual concurrent collections workshop |
Urbana |
2012 |
http://i2pc.cs.illinois.edu/cnc2012/index.html |
Keynote:
Adaptive Runtime Systems meet needs of many task computing |
5th Workshop on
Many-Task Computing on Grids and Supercomputers (MTAGS) 2012 |
Salt Lake
City |
2012 |
|
Keynote:
Characteristics of Adaptive Runtime Systems in HPC |
3rd
International Workshop on Runtime and Operating Systems for
Supercomputers |
Eugene,
Oregon |
2013 |
http://www.mcs.anl.gov/events/workshops/ross/2013/program.php |
Keynote: The
Coming Era of Adaptive Control Systems in HPC |
The 42nd Annual
Conference International Conference on Parallel Processing (ICPP 2013) |
Lyon,
France |
2013 |
http://icpp2013.ens-lyon.fr/ICPP2013_program.html |
Keynote: What
Parallel HLLs Need |
Third
International Workshop on Domain-Specific Languages and High-Level Frameworks
for High Performance Computing (WOLFHPC'13) |
Denver,
Colorado |
2013 |
http://hpc.pnl.gov/conf/wolfhpc/2013/ |
Keynote:
Charm++: HPC with Migratable Objects |
HPC Advisory Council
Stanford Workshop 2013 |
Stanford,
CA |
2013 |
http://hpcadvisorycouncil.com/events/2013/Stanford-Workshop/agenda.php |
The Charm++
Applications Experience: Production Use of an Asynchronous, Adaptive
Runtime |
16th SIAM
Conference on Parallel Processing for Scientific Computing |
Portland,
Oregon |
2014 |
https://www.pathlms.com/siam/courses/477 |
Getting Ready
for Adaptive RTSs |
Salishan
Conference on High-Speed Computing |
Gleneden Beach,
Oregon |
2014 |
http://www.lanl.gov/conferences/salishan/index.php |
Adaptive runtime
systems for computational chemistry |
248th ACS
National Meeting and Exposition |
San Francisco,
CA |
2014 |
http://acselb-529643017.us-west-2.elb.amazonaws.com/chem/248nm/program/view.php |
Keynote: Some
Do’s and Don’ts |
20th
International Workshop on High-level Parallel Programming Models and
Supportive Environments (HIPS 2015) |
Hyderabad,
India |
2015 |
http://hpc.pnl.gov/conf/hips-lspp15/ |
Years
(Inclusive) |
Brief
Title or Description |
Source of
Funds |
#PI's and
lead PI if not this prof |
2007-2012 |
Resource for
Macromolecular Modeling and Bioinformatics |
NIH |
2
(Schulten) |
2009-2013 |
HPC Colony
II |
DOE |
1 |
2008-2013 |
Simplifying
Parallel Programming for CSE Applications using a Multi-Paradigm
Approach |
NSF HECURA |
3 (Kale) |
2009-2013 |
Collaborative
Research: Coupled Models of Diffusion and Individual Behavior Over
Extremely Large Social Networks |
NSF-Virginia
Bioinformatics Institute |
1 |
2009-2014 |
The
Computational Microscope |
NSF |
2
(Kale-Schulten) |
2011-2014 |
Investigating
the Role of Biogeochemical Processes in the Northern High Latitudes on Global
Climate Feedbacks using an Efficient Scalable Earth System |
DOE |
1(Jain) |
2011-2015 |
Commodity
Hardware Acceleration of Popular Modeling Software fore Structural
Bioinformatics |
NIH |
3(Schulten) |
2012-2013 |
Towards
Efficient Mapping and Execution of HPC Applications on Platforms in
Cloud |
HP Labs |
1 |
2013-2015 |
Task Mapping on
Complex Network Topologies for Improving Performance |
DOE |
1 |
2012-2017 |
Resource for
Macromolecular Modeling and Bioinformatics |
NIH |
5 (K.
Schulten) |
2012-2017 |
Center for
Macromolecular Modeling and Bioinformatics |
NIH |
(Schulten) |
2012-2017 |
Sustained-Petascale
in Action: Blue Waters Enabling Transformative Science and Engineering |
NSF |
(Kramer) |
2013-2014 |
Parallel
Computing Techniques for Airlift Fleet Management |
MITRE |
(U.
Palekar) |
2013-2014 |
Optimistic Discrete
Event Simulation Framework with Dynamic Load Balancing |
DOE Prime |
(Kale) |
2013-2014 |
Exploring
Charm++ Based Techniques for the Chombo Framework |
DOE Prime |
(Kale) |
2013-2015 |
Collaborative
Research: CDS&E: Evolution of the High Redshift Galaxy and AGN
Populations |
NSF |
(Kale) |
2013-2016 |
ARGO: An
Exascale Operating System and Runtime |
DOE Prime |
(Kale |
2013-2018 |
SS2-SSI:
Collaborative Research: Scalable, Extensible, and Open Framework for Ground
and Excited State Properties of Complex Systems |
NSF |
(Kale) |
2013-2018 |
Center for
Exascale Simulation of Plasma-Coupled Combustion |
DOE |
(Gropp) |
Student
Name |
Year
Graduated |
Thesis
Title |
Placement |
Masakazu
Furuichi |
1994 |
|
|
Robert
Neeley |
1994 |
|
|
Ben
Richards |
1994 |
|
|
Kirat Gill |
1994 |
|
|
Narain
Jagathesan |
1995 |
|
|
Terry
Allen |
1995 |
|
|
Robert Zeh |
1995 |
|
|
Krishnan
Varadarajan |
1999 |
|
|
Pathasarathy
Ramachandran |
1999 |
|
|
Shobana
Radhakrishnan |
1999 |
|
|
Tim Knauff |
1999 |
|
|
Rui Liu |
2000 |
|
|
Sameer
Paranjpye |
2000 |
|
|
Neelam
Saboo |
2001 |
|
|
Orion
Lawlor |
2001 |
|
|
Karthikeyan
Mahesh |
2001 |
|
|
Puneet
Narula |
2001 |
|
|
Sameer
Kumar |
2001 |
|
|
Arun
Singla |
2002 |
|
|
Joshua
Unger |
2002 |
|
|
Mani
Pottunuru |
2003 |
|
|
Gunavardhan
Kakulapati |
2003 |
|
|
Chao Huang |
2003 |
|
|
Theckla
Louchious |
2003 |
|
|
Rashmi
Jyothi |
2003 |
|
|
Sindhura
Bandhakavi |
2003 |
|
|
Jonathan
Booth |
2003 |
|
|
Vikas
Mehta |
2004 |
|
|
Lixia Shi |
2004 |
|
|
Tarun
Agarwal |
2005 |
|
|
Yogesh
Mehta |
2005 |
|
|
Sayantan
Chakravorty |
2005 |
|
|
David
Isaac |
2006 |
|
|
Amit
Sharma |
2006 |
|
|
Nilesh
Choudhury |
2006 |
|
|
Abhaniv
Bhatele |
2007 |
|
|
Mei Chao |
2007 |
|
|
Lukasz
Wesolowski |
2008 |
|
|
Kumaresh
Pattabiraman |
2009 |
|
|
Osman
Sarood |
2009 |
|
|
Abhishek
Gupta |
2011 |
A multi-level
scalable startup for parallel applications |
|
Akhil
Langer |
2011 |
Enabling massive
parallelism for two-stage stochastic integer optimizations a branch and bound
based approach |
|
Harshitha Menon
Gopalakrishnan Menon |
2012 |
Meta-Balancer:
automated load balancing based on application behavior |
|
Xiang Ni |
2012 |
A semi-blocking
checkpoint protocol to minimize checkpoint overhead |
|
Anshu Arya |
2013 |
Optimization of
FFT communication on 3-D torus and mesh supercomputer networks |
|
Student
Name |
Year
Graduated |
Thesis
Title |
Wennie Wei
Shu |
1989 |
|
Vikram
Saletore |
1990 |
|
Balkirshna
Ramkumar |
1991 |
|
David Sehr |
1992 |
|
Attila
Gursoy |
1994 |
|
Amitabh
Sinha |
1994 |
|
Sanjeev
Krishnan |
1996 |
|
Joshua
Yelon |
1998 |
|
Robert
Brunner |
Defended 2001,
unsubmitted |
|
Milind
Bhandarkar |
2002 |
|
Orion
Lawlor |
2004 |
|
Terry
Wilmarth |
2005 |
|
Jay
DeSouza |
2004 |
|
Sameer
Kumar |
2005 |
|
Gengbin
Zheng |
2005 |
|
Greg
Koenig |
2007 |
|
Chao Huang |
2007 |
|
Sayantan
Chakravorty |
2007 |
|
Chee Wai
Lee |
2008 |
Techniques in
scalable and effective parallel performance analysis |
Filippo
Gioachin |
2010 |
Debugging Large
Scale Applications with Virtualization |
Isaac
Dooley |
2010 |
Intelligent
runtime tuning of parallel applications with control points |
Abhinav
Bhatele |
2011 |
|
Aaron
Becker |
2012 |
Compiler support
for productive message-driven parallel programming |
Chao Mei |
2012 |
Message-driven
parallel language runtime design and optimizations for multicore-based
massively parallel machines |
David
Kunzman |
2012 |
Runtime support
for object-based message-driven parallel applications on heterogeneous
clusters |
Pritish
Jetley |
2013 |
Incompleteness +
interoperability: a multi-paradigm approach to parallel programming for
science and engineering applications |
Esteban
Meneses |
2013 |
Scalable
message-logging techniques for effective fault tolerance in HPC
applications |
Phil
Miller |
|
|
Osman
Sarood |
2014 |
Optimizing
performance under thermal and power constraints for HPC data centers |
Lukasz
Wesolowski |
2014 |
Software
topological message aggregation techniques for large-scale parallel
systems |
Abhishek
Gupta |
2014 |
Techniques for
efficient high performance computing in the cloud |
Ankhil
Langer |
|
|
Jonathan
Lifflander |
|
|
Xiang Ni |
|
|
Yanhua Sun |
2015 |
|
Ehsan
Totoni |
2014 |
Power and energy
management of modern architectures in adaptive HPC runtime systems |
Bilge Acun |
|
|
Ronak Buch |
|
|
Harshitha
Menon |
|
|
Michael
Robson |
|
|
Nikhil
Jain |
|
|
Name |
Title
(percent time) |
Country
of Origin |
Permanent
Employer |
Years |
Kai Wang |
Postdoctoral
Associate |
|
|
2003-2005 |
Celso
Mendes |
Research
Scientist |
|
|
2004- |
Terry
Wilmarth |
|
|
|
2005-2008 |
Gengbin
Zheng |
|
|
|
2005- |
Ramprasas
Venkataraman |
|
|
|
2008- |
Viraj
Paropkari |
|
|
|
2008-2009 |
Gagan
Gupta |
Postdoctoral
Associate |
|
|
2009- |
Marcelo
Kuroda |
Postdoctoral
Associate |
|
|
2009- |
Eduardo Rocha
Rodrigues |
Visiting
Scientist |
Brazil |
Federal
University of Rio Grande Do Sul |
2009- |
Yunchun Li |
Visiting
Scientist |
China |
Beihang
University, Network & Information Center |
2010 |
Xavier
Besseron |
Visiting
Scholar |
France |
Grenoble
Informatics Laboratory |
2010 |
Sathish
Vadhiyar |
Visiting
Scientist |
India |
Supercomputer
Education and REsearch Centre, Indian Institute of Bangalore |
2010 |
Abhinav
Bhatele |
Postdoctoral
Associate |
India |
|
2010-2011 |
Nihkil
Jain |
Visiting
Scientist |
India |
IBM |
2011 |
Cyril
Bordage |
Postdoctoral
Associate |
France |
|
2014 |
Qi Li |
Postdoctoral
Associate |
China |
|
2014- |